At a glance

The CCM JetSpeed FT8S is a senior stick built for mid-range players who want balanced performance, while the HockeyStickMan Pro Whiteout is a junior stick that's way more affordable but much more limited. The CCM costs over twice as much and offers way more flex/curve options and a hybrid kick point for versatility, whereas the Whiteout is a budget junior stick at half the price with a low kick point and light weight.

Pick the CCM JetSpeed FT8S Senior

  • You're a senior player looking for a proven brand with solid performance between quick releases and shot power
  • You want four curve options and four flex choices to dial in your exact preference
  • You need better puck feel and control from the RR-95 soft blade and FT Microfeel grip

Pick the HockeyStickMan Pro Whiteout Prototype - Junior

  • You're a junior player on a tight budget and $120 is a real constraint
  • You prefer a low kick point for faster shot release
  • You want maximum curve selection for juniors
